The sum of the common terms of the following three arithmetic progressions.
 3, 7, 11, 15, ………., 399; 
2, 5, 8, 11, ………., 359 and 
2, 7, 12, 17, ………, 197 is equal to ______

Let 3 A.P’s are 
S1 : 3, 7, 11, 15, ……, 399 with common difference 4 = d
S2 : 2, 5, 8, 11, ……, 359 with common difference 3 = d2 
S3 : 2, 7, 12, 17, ……,197 with common difference 5 = d3 
Common difference of A.P. formed by common terms of S1, S2, and S3 is D 
= L.C.M. of (d1, d2, d3) = 60 
So series S4 : 47, 107, 167
Sum of common terms of S4 is 32(47+107+167)=321
